CL Buddy is a virtual terminal pet. It lives directly inside your development environment. Deterministic generation: Tied directly to your User ID. Unique traits: Features 18 distinct species. Rarity tiers: Ranging from common to ultra-rare. ASCII design: Rendered fully in retro text art. 🚀 Activating Your Companion

Getting started takes only a few seconds. Open your developer terminal and initialize Claude Code. Launch session: Open your active repository. Type command: Execute /buddy in the prompt. Meet pet: Watch your unique creature spawn. 📜 Essential Terminal Commands

Interact with your virtual assistant using dedicated sub-commands. /buddy: Spawns or wakes up your pet. /buddy card: Displays current stat blocks. /buddy pet: Triggers care and bonding actions. /buddy clean: Tidies the terminal workspace environment. 💡 Tips to Master Your Buddy Today
